WebGive students a purpose for reading. Focus students’ attention on what they are to learn. Help students to think actively as they read. Encourage students to monitor their comprehension. Help students review content. Relate what they have learned to what they already know. 3. WebFeb 15, 2024 · No background knowledge or opinions of their own. 1. Discuss What a Summary Is. You can change how many bullets you get by adjusting the … najran city timeWebOct 21, 2024 · Strategy Steps. After reading, think about what the main character really wants. Keeping the character’s wants in mind, think about the one really important event that happened in each chapter. Make sure it is an event that connects to the what the character wants.
